Art historian Lea Rosson-DeLong will engage artist Amy Worthen in a conversation around her long and distinguished career. For almost 50 years Amy Worthen has dedicated herself to the art of printmaking, as both a maker and curator. Be inspired by Worthen’s art in the retrospective exhibition in the Brunnier Art Museum and hear how her two lives as artist and art historian have intertwined throughout the years culminating in great success in both fields.
